Low Fat Poppy Seed Dressing

Recipe #131353 | 15 min | 10 min prep | add private note
Happy Harry #2

By: Happy Harry #2
Jul 27, 2005

Pushing myself to eat more salads...so trying to put together lowfat dressings that TASTE GOOD! This one makes the grade.

SERVES 2 (change servings and units)

Ingredients

Directions

  1. 1
    Whisk together first 4 ingredients until smooth.
  2. 2
    Blend in poppyseeds.
  3. 3
    this is best when chilled before using.
  4. 4
    Can use handheld electric beater for larger amounts.
  5. 5
    This recipe can easily be doubled or more, but don't increase the sugar subsitute the same way. You need to do a taste test to decide how much more you would like.
